Output abf7c35538be1e962ba74a1af6cf124bfb9bcdedacba12b7f4cd1e2a6185ce95:84

value
108641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c0b7a43bee5ac46e44f65d641e976c6a36b07db OP_EQUAL
address
3MkWLDwA4v5N6AoFHWeQrL26S2iTSpKB9k
transaction
abf7c35538be1e962ba74a1af6cf124bfb9bcdedacba12b7f4cd1e2a6185ce95